Auckland University of Technology

Auckland University of Technology (AUT) has four campuses in Auckland, a range of international research programmes, the fastest growing university enrolment in New Zealand and is an important contributor to higher learning in New Zealand. AUT was established on 1 January 2000 as the eighth university in New Zealand and is a new university built on the base of older non-university institutions.
